Purchase student who yanked pro-Israel banner from admin's office sues over suspension
A SUNY Purchase sophomore who removed an administrator's "We Stand With Israel" banners from their office window sued the school last month, seeking to overturn his subsequent suspension. ‘Forever chemicals’ in N.J. drinking water caused man’s cancer, lawsuit says
A New Jersey native who developed testicular cancer as a teenager says it was the result of being overly exposed to harmful, man-made chemicals for over two decades, according to a lawsuit filed Wednesday. The man had a son who has been diagnosed with autism, which the lawsuit alleges was connected to the man’s testicular cancer.

Haverstraw Police Dept. Wants To Alert Rockland County Of A Scam Via Text Message
Haverstraw Police Department is aware of an ongoing scam being sent via text message. Anyone who receives this message is encouraged to not click any of the links in the message. Always independently verify any outstanding bills by contacting the billing company directly.
